Bartle Hall sees rough start to 2011

USA – Kansas City Convention Center’s Bartle Hall exhibition venue has had a rough start to 2011 with the cancellation of several major shows.

The 2011 Mid-America Boat Show has been cancelled due to poor economic conditions and an ‘unsettled’ regional marine market, after running for 50 years. The Kansas City Pet Expo has also been cancelled, and the Mid-America RV Show is shortening from two weeks to one.

Boat Show organiser Pat Riha of Pat Riha Productions said he is “very optimistic” for his other 2011 consumer tradeshows, but said the city’s decision to raise user fees on tickets to 50 cents has damaged ticket sales.

The Mid-America Boat Show was due to take place over two weekends including 15-17 and 22-24 January at the Bartle Hall in Kansas City.
